Telematic legalisation of the Minute Book
We would like to remind you that 30 April is the deadline for companies whose financial year ends on 31 December to keep the company books, including the Minutes Book and the Register of Shareholders (in the case of S.A., the Register of Registered Shares), which must be legalised exclusively in electronic format.
The Minute Book must transcribe in electronic format all the minutes of all the minutes of the collegiate bodies of the mercantile companies: Minutes of the General Meeting (at least the Minutes of the Ordinary General Meeting for approval of the Annual Accounts) and Minutes of the Board of Directors (at least one minute per quarter).
This book must be legalised every year.
The legalisation of the Register of Members or the Register of Registered Shares shall only be obligatory in the financial year in which there has been any change in the ownership of the holdings or shares, or if any encumbrances have been constituted on them.
All books must be completed electronically and must be sent electronically within 4 months of the end of the financial year.
